Three Banded Armadillo Rolled Into a Ball

Young 3 banded armadillo Tolypeutes tricinctus) native to Brazil. It is one of two species of armadillo that can completely enclose itself by rolling into ball. Armadillos are the only mammals covered by a shell which is made up of bony plates covered by thick, hard skin

20x20 image printed on 26x26 Fine Art Rag Paper with 3" (76mm) white border. Our Fine Art Prints are printed on 300gsm 100% acid free, PH neutral paper with archival properties. This printing method is used by museums and art collections to exhibit photographs and art reproductions.

Our fine art prints are high-quality prints made using a paper called Photo Rag. This 100% cotton rag fibre paper is known for its exceptional image sharpness, rich colors, and high level of detail, making it a popular choice for professional photographers and artists.
